As people age, gum tissue becomes thinner, more fragile, and prone to bleeding. Seniors often report discomfort when brushing, which discourages them from maintaining consistent oral care. This is where the gentle electric toothbrush for sensitive aging gums makes a difference. By combining soft bristles with low-intensity vibrations, it protects delicate gums while still removing plaque effectively.
The aging process naturally affects oral tissues. Gums recede, enamel weakens, and teeth become more sensitive. Brushing with a standard hard-bristle brush may cause more harm than good. Dentists recommend gentle electric brushes to avoid abrasion while ensuring deep cleaning.
In fact, the American Dental Association notes that seniors with gum sensitivity are more likely to develop periodontal disease if they do not use proper tools. Using a brush specifically designed for sensitivity ensures comfort and consistent oral hygiene.

Using a brush designed for sensitivity encourages seniors to brush more regularly. Instead of avoiding brushing due to pain, they feel confident knowing the tool is gentle yet effective.
For example, in senior care communities across India, many older adults switched from manual brushes to soft electric options. Caregivers observed reduced gum bleeding within weeks, alongside improved dental check-up results.
Dentists frequently recommend gentle electric toothbrushes as part of treatment for gingivitis, gum recession, and post-surgery oral care. According to the Indian Dental Association, seniors who use sensitive brushes show higher compliance with dental routines and lower risks of long-term gum disease.
